In the last three weeks I have attended shows at both the Musikfest Cafe (ArtsQuest) and Allentown Symphony Hall.

I had a blast at both venues.

This past Friday night my wife and I saw Natalie MacMaster, a very talented Master of the Fiddle at Allentown Symphony Hall. Natalie's enthusiasm and the warmth of the Hall made it a very special night.

At Musikfest Cafe we were treated to a fantastic lunch and an outstanding show by Elisabeth von Trapp, the granddaughter of the Baron and Maria von Trapp. The ambiance at the Cafe makes you feel right at home and Elizabeth's voice and her joy of music was uplifting.
